Behringer UFO 202 U-PHONO USB Audio Interface
Compact high-quality USB audio interface with built-in phono preamp. Interface is equipped with high-resolution 48 kHz converters for high-end audio quality, phono input that can be switched to line input source, stereo output for connection and playback of computer audio files, stereo headphone output with dedicated Level control, and USB port that is also used for powering. Interface works with both PC and Mac and does not require any setup or drivers. Dimensions: 88 x 60 x 22 mm. Weight: 120 g.

Strengths
- Ease of use: Customers consistently report that the device is simple to connect and set up, often working without the need for manual driver installation.
- Digitization capability: Many users find it excellent for converting analog audio, such as from turntables and cassette decks, into digital formats.
- Value for money: Reviewers frequently highlight the product's good price-to-quality ratio, considering it a worthwhile purchase for its functionality.
- Broad compatibility: The interface works well with various operating systems, including Linux, Windows (up to 10), and macOS, and integrates with popular audio software like Audacity and Mixcraft.
- Reliable performance: The device is consistently described as performing reliably and meeting customer expectations for its intended use.
Weaknesses
- Windows 11 stereo issues: Some users report difficulties achieving stereo recording under Windows 11, often resulting in mono output, which may require workarounds or specific audio mixer settings.
- Missing manual: A few customers noted the absence of a manual in their local language, which could make initial setup or troubleshooting slightly more challenging for some.
